Phone: +13053733303
Address: 270 E Flagler St, Miami, FL 33131, United States
City: Miami
Menu Dishes: 35
Reviews: 0
All prices are estimates on menu.
Miami is a vibrant coastal city known for its diverse culture, beautiful beaches, lively nightlife, and cuisine featuring Cuban-inspired dishes like Cuban sandwiches and fresh seafood.